We are the Hotel Association of Canada () (HAC), the exclusive national organization representing corporate hotel companies, ownership groups, provincial hotel associations, city hotel associations, and independent hotels. The HAC represents more than 8200 hotels, motels and resorts, which employ 306,000 people across Canada. The HAC manages and delivers the Green Key Globa () l program. This important member program offers hotels and lodging facilities the ability to track their environmental practices with an affordable, easy-to-use tool that produces an eco-rating for each property. The rating allows hotels and event spaces to understand their environmental footprint and identify ways to become more sustainable.
